Olive Boutique & Café with organic products

Olive Boutique & Café is the place for those who want to shop healthy and organic food. At Olive the focus is on the environment, health and good food. Most of the shop’s freshly produced products comes from organic farms in Cyprus. Other products are imported from Europe, for example, the organic toothbrushes from Sweden. On the shelves you can also find fun and new products like the local beer “Drink For Peace“, which is available in 6 different varieties and is produced by the shop owner himself. The range includes products like natural beauty products, fruits, berries, cakes, nuts, jam and much more at good prices. Olive is not just a shop but a nice cafe where you can order delicious organic coffee, beer or wine together with healthy snacks will be a nice coffee break. The shop is decorated in a charming country-style for the minds of the Cypriot countryside. And, of course, it’s a special feeling to pick up your goods in a braided basket!

Welcome to North Cyprus’s new organic shop and cafe!
